Armenia, China to set up joint basalt processing factorySeptember 20, 2010 - 17:18 AMT PanARMENIAN.Net - At the meeting with Armenian Prime Minister Tigran Sargsyan in Beijing, Vice Premier of the State Council of China Li Keqiang gave high assessment to Armenia-China relations, expressing hope for their further development. The parties discussed a number of bilateral projects to be implemented, including creation of a joint basalt processing factory. Sectors of agriculture, healthcare, IT and railway communications were noted as presenting mutual interest, governmental press service reported.
